The Quality Control Manager leads manufacturing quality control activities across assigned Cubic Integrated Supply Chain operations. This roleis responsible forbuilding a proactive, data-driven quality control organization that prevents customer escapes, reduces rework and scrap, improves first-pass yield, and strengthens inspection effectiveness across receiving, in-process, final, and customer acceptance activities.

The ideal candidate is a hands-on problem solver with extensive SAP ECC 6.0 Quality Management experience anddemonstrateduse of structured problem-solving tools such as 8D, fishbone/Ishikawa analysis, 5 Why, FMEA, control plans, and corrective/preventive action methods. This positioninterfaces closely withManufacturing, Engineering, Supply Chain, Procurement, Program Quality, Supplier Quality, customers, and external auditors to drive operational quality performance, audit readiness, and continuous improvement.

Essential Job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Lead daily Quality Control operations, including receiving inspection, in-process inspection, final inspection, acceptance activities, and nonconforming material control.
  • Develop and manage inspection strategies that are risk-based, data-driven, and aligned to product, process, customer, and contractual requirements.
  • Use SAP ECC 6.0 Quality Management functionality to support inspection planning, inspection lots, usage decisions, quality notifications, defect data, material status, and related quality reporting.
  • Drive problem solving for recurring defects, customer escapes, internal nonconformances, rework, scrap, and cost of poor quality.
  • Lead or facilitate 8D investigations, root cause analysis, fishbone/Ishikawa diagrams, 5 Why analysis, FMEA reviews, and corrective/preventive action plans.
  • Partner with Manufacturing, Engineering, Supply Chain, Procurement, Supplier Quality, and Program Quality to identify failure modes, improve process controls, and prevent repeat issues.
  • Establish and monitor quality performance metrics including FPY, defect trends, rework, scrap, inspection throughput, supplier rejects, customer escapes, and COPQ drivers.
  • Ensure inspection plans, quality gates, control plans, and acceptance criteria are properly implemented, maintained, and followed during production.
  • Lead, coach, and develop inspectors, quality technicians, and quality control personnel to improve consistency, accountability, and technical capability.
  • Support MRB and nonconforming material processes by ensuring accurate defect documentation, containment, disposition support, and follow-up corrective actions.
  • Lead external audit readiness and execution for assigned Quality Control areas, including preparation, coordination, objective evidence review, audit hosting support, response development, and closure of audit findings.
  • Support internal audits and ensure Quality Control processes comply with Cubic requirements, customer requirements, AS9100/ISO 9001, and applicable regulatory or contractual standards.
  • Recommend and implement continuous improvement initiatives that improve inspection effectiveness, reduce reactive firefighting, and improve customer quality outcomes.
  • Communicate quality risks, trends, priorities, and corrective action status to functional leadership and cross-functional stakeholders.

Minimum Job Requirements:

  • Four-year college degree in Engineering, Quality, Operations, Business, or related discipline, or equivalent combination of education and experience.
  • Minimum of eight years of progressive experience in Quality Control, Quality Assurance, Manufacturing Quality, Operations Quality, or related manufacturing quality roles.
  • Demonstrated experience leading a Quality Control or inspection organization in a manufacturing environment.
  • Extensive hands-on experience with SAP ECC 6.0, preferably including SAP Quality Management (QM) processes such as inspection plans, inspection lots, quality notifications, usage decisions, defect recording, material status, and quality reporting.
  • Strong knowledge and practical application of structured problem-solving and quality improvement methodologies, including 8D, fishbone/Ishikawa, 5 Why, FMEA, control plans, CAPA, and RCCA.
  • Experience reducing escapes, rework, scrap, defects, inspection delays, or cost ofpoor qualitythrough measurable corrective actions and process improvements.
  • Working knowledge of AS9100 and/or ISO 9001 quality management system requirements, including experience supporting or leading internal and external audits.
  • Ability to analyze quality data,identifytrends, prioritize risk, and convert findings into effective corrective actions.
  • Strong leadership, communication, organization, and decision-making skills with the ability tooperateacross manufacturing, engineering, supply chain, program, and customer-facing environments.
